摘要:
1.Spring框架用到了哪些设计模式? 答案:工厂模式(IOC容器就是个大工厂,BeanFacory和ApplicationContext接口)代理模式(AOP动态代理) 模板模式(jdbcTemplate|redisTemplate各种template) 观察者模式 策略模式(举例Resourc 阅读全文
posted @ 2021-05-18 09:50
kingdumpling
阅读(474)
评论(0)
推荐(0)
摘要:
一句话总结:this指代当前运行环境,即函数或对象当前所在的执行环境。注意注意注意:谁调用,this就指向谁。 由于函数可以在不同的运行环境执行,所以需要有一种机制,能够在函数体内部获得当前的运行环境(context)。所以,this就出现了,它的设计目的就是在函数体内部,指代函数当前的运行环境。 阅读全文
posted @ 2021-05-18 09:31
kingdumpling
阅读(100)
评论(0)
推荐(0)
摘要:
1.聚簇索引和非聚簇索引的区别是什么? 聚簇索引也称为主键索引,在innodb引擎中索引的存储结构都是以B+ tree来存储,这种数据结构的特点是非叶子节点只存储索引值,不会存放行记录(也就是具体的数据),而叶子节点同时存放主键索引和行记录,这样的索引结构被称为聚簇索引;非聚簇索引只存放索引值,包括 阅读全文
posted @ 2021-05-18 09:29
kingdumpling
阅读(74)
评论(0)
推荐(0)
摘要:
准备2台虚拟机: 主 192.168.73.110 从 192.168.73.129 在110机器上配置mysql的配置文件 vim /eyc/my.cnf #server-id 数据库服务的唯一标识 server-id=1 #log-bin 启用binlog功能,并指定路径 log-bin=/va 阅读全文
posted @ 2021-05-18 09:27
kingdumpling
阅读(65)
评论(0)
推荐(0)
摘要:
1.new一个对象; 2.调用clone()方法,前提是源对象必须实现cloneable接口并重写clone()方法; 3.反序列化 4.反射 阅读全文
posted @ 2021-05-18 09:26
kingdumpling
阅读(179)
评论(0)
推荐(0)
摘要:
目前开发中用的比较多的有阿里系的RockctMQ,kafka,以及RabbitMQ,ActiveMQ由于社区的活跃性以及不支持高并发等特性逐渐被淘汰。 消息队列的应用场景: 异步(例如注册账号时发送短信,以及注册后的邮件确认)、解耦、流量削峰(限流,多应用于秒杀、商家限时优惠活动等)。 消息的匹配模 阅读全文
posted @ 2021-05-18 09:25
kingdumpling
阅读(114)
评论(0)
推荐(0)
摘要:
饿汉式:线程安全 public class Singleton{ private Singleton() private static final Singleton s = new Singleton(); public static get instance(){ return s; } } 懒 阅读全文
posted @ 2021-05-18 09:21
kingdumpling
阅读(80)
评论(0)
推荐(0)

浙公网安备 33010602011771号